1 lb. prunes. Juice of 2 oranges. 1 1/2 pints water. 1/2 box gelatine. 1 cup sugar. 1/2 cup cold water.

Wash the prunes in several waters, rubbing them well between the hands. Put them in a stew pan with 1 1/2 pints of water and simmer very gently for 2 hours, closely covered. Soak the gelatine 1/2 hour in 1/2 cup cold water. Take up the prunes when tender and remove the stones carefully. Heat 1 pint of the juice, stir in the gelatine, and take from the fire. Stir until gelatine is dissolved, then add sugar and orange juice. Arrange prunes with cut sides toward inside of mould, pour in the strained juice and set away for 5 hours to harden. Serve with cream.

Syrups from preserves, tutti frutti. or lemon juice may be used in place of the orange juice.
